CYBERSECURITY FUNDAMENTALS FOR AI-DRIVEN FRAUD DETECTION

Designed for learning. Built for impact.

Objective:

  • Understand the relationship between cybersecurity and artificial intelligence in fraud detection
  • Identify vulnerabilities and security challenges within AI-powered fraud detection systems
  • Apply cybersecurity principles to protect AI data, models, and supporting infrastructure
  • Recognize emerging AI-related security risks, including adversarial attacks and data poisoning
  • Implement governance, compliance, and risk management practices to secure AI environments
  • Develop strategies for building resilient and secure AI-driven fraud detection solutions

Content:

Foundations of Cybersecurity and AI in Fraud Detection

  • Introduction to artificial intelligence in fraud detection systems
  • Understanding fundamental cybersecurity principles and frameworks, including the CIA Triad and NIST
  • Key components of secure AI-driven fraud detection platforms
  • Identifying threats and vulnerabilities in digital fraud detection environments
  • Understanding cybersecurity roles and responsibilities in AI ecosystems

Securing AI Data and Infrastructure

  • Ensuring data integrity, confidentiality, and availability in AI systems
  • Applying security controls for data collection, processing, and storage
  • Managing identity, authentication, and access controls for fraud detection platforms
  • Understanding cloud security considerations for AI deployments
  • Implementing monitoring and logging practices for fraud analytics environments

Cyber Threats and Risks in AI Fraud Detection

  • Understanding adversarial machine learning threats to AI models
  • Recognizing data poisoning and model inversion attacks
  • Managing insider threats and system configuration vulnerabilities
  • Identifying risks associated with open-source and third-party AI tools
  • Reviewing real-world examples of cybersecurity incidents involving AI systems

Risk Management and AI Governance

  • Conducting cybersecurity risk assessments for AI-powered fraud solutions
  • Establishing effective cybersecurity governance frameworks
  • Understanding compliance requirements, including GDPR, ISO standards, and regional regulations
  • Aligning AI fraud detection systems with organizational IT and risk management policies
  • Developing incident response plans for AI-related security breaches

Building Resilient and Secure AI Systems

  • Applying best practices for secure AI model development and deployment
  • Ensuring transparency, accountability, and explainability in AI systems
  • Integrating cybersecurity throughout the fraud detection lifecycle
  • Exploring future challenges and trends in securing intelligent fraud detection systems
  • Developing implementation strategies and next steps for secure AI adoption
